Apple Crumble
This is a genuine English recipe, and my personal favorite! The crumble is crumbly as opposed to crispy. Serve hot or cold with custard or light cream (either one having a thin, pouring consistency). You can also make this with peaches, blackberries, rhubarb, etc. (I've tried making it with strawberries and rhubarb, and it turned out wonderfully!)
Ingredients
- 4 lbs granny smith apples, peeled,cored and sliced
- 1 cup sugar
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 4 ounces butter or 4 ounces margarine
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1 pinch salt
Details
Preparation
Step 1
Preheat oven to 400°F, Place sliced apples in a greased 13" X 9" dish.
2
Sprinkle 1/2 cup of sugar and 1/2 tsp of the cinnamon over fruit.
3
In a medium bowl, stir together flour, remaining 1/2 tsp cinnamon, and salt.
4
Rub butter into flour until mixture resembles breadcrumbs.
5
Stir in remaining 1/2 cup of sugar.
6
Sprinkle over fruit.
7
Bake at 400 F for 30-45 minutes, or until top is lightly browned.
